                      • F
                        f.caruso @PittStone
                        last edited by f.caruso 7 Oct 2019, 21:18 10 Jul 2019, 20:06

                        @PittStone said in Updated EmulationStation for Windows:

                        <path>~.emulationstation\roms\nes</path>

                        Is it a copy/paste ? It is not valid. ~ should always be followed by / and path separators should be linux style ( / not \ )
                        Try that : <path>~/.emulationstation/roms/nes</path>
                        EDIT : ok -> Then try linux style path separators.
                        EDIT2 : I tried without a problem with \ separators... Hard to help without having your files & knowing your config - or having logs
